Bobby Bowden: A Winning Way is a poignant and inspiring documentary that chronicles the life and career of one of college football's most revered coaches, Bobby Bowden. The film provides an intimate look into Bowden's journey, showcasing not only his remarkable achievements on the football field but also his profound impact on the lives of his players and the communities he influenced throughout his career.
The narrative unfolds with Bowden's early life in Alabama, where his humble beginnings laid the foundation for his values of hard work, faith, and dedication. Viewers gain insight into his formative years, exploring how his upbringing shaped him into the man he would become. The film paints a vivid picture of Bowden’s love for the game, illustrating how it transcended mere sport to become a vehicle for mentorship and guidance for countless young men.
As the story progresses, the documentary delves into Bowden's coaching career, particularly his tenure at Florida State University during the 1980s and 1990s, a period marked by unprecedented success. Archival footage and interviews with former players, assistant coaches, and sports analysts bring to life the intensity of the game and the passion Bowden instilled in his teams. His innovative coaching strategies, ability to recruit top talent, and relentless pursuit of excellence are highlighted, illustrating his transformation of Florida State into a powerhouse in college football.
Central to the film's narrative is Bowden’s coaching philosophy, which prioritized character development as much as athletic performance. The documentary emphasizes his belief in building up young men, not just as athletes but as responsible individuals. Through heartfelt testimonials, players recount how Bowden’s mentorship extended beyond the gridiron, offering guidance that shaped their futures long after they left college sports. This commitment to developing well-rounded individuals is a recurring theme, showcasing the legacy Bowden left in the hearts and minds of his players.
